Found this one here in Houston, what should I look for with 2004s? https://www.txautogroup.com/inventory/Chevrolet/SSR/105739-TR/
You want to look for how well you like it and what you might want to update/fix.

All the years are roughly the same with regard to maintenance issues and upgrades. As far as looks, all the years look the same minus a little square badge. There is a laundry list of things to look at depending on if you are looking for something pristine and low mileage or a project.

The thing that catches my eye about the one you posted is that it looks nice with reasonable mileage. It does look like it is “sitting tall”, like perhaps it has Trailblazer shocks on it, I’d have to look.

I agree with @TXNSSR it seems to looks nice, but it may be riding high.

Besides the wear on interior, (seats & door panels)

I also noticed the following:
Missing front air dam
Missing rear suspension bumps stops
Rear shocks have been replaced
Drop down access cover on cargo cover has a different hinge and latch, this might be why it doesn't close correctly.
Front and rear tires are differnt brands.

Most would would not be deal breakers, ride height would bother me most and may be most expensive to correct.

Good idea to have another fanatic to inspect.
